Frequently Asked Questions

How do I perform a Connecticut LLC lookup for free?
You can perform a free Connecticut LLC lookup by visiting the official website of the Connecticut Secretary of State. Navigate to their business search portal and enter the LLC's name or relevant keywords to access public records.
What information can I find when searching for a Connecticut LLC?
A Connecticut LLC lookup typically provides the LLC's official name, formation date, principal office address, registered agent's name and address, and its current legal status (e.g., active or dissolved).
Can I check if a business name is available for an LLC in Connecticut?
Yes, the Connecticut Secretary of State's online business search is the primary tool to check if a desired LLC name is available. It allows you to see if the name is already in use or is too similar to an existing registered name.
What is a registered agent, and why is it important in Connecticut LLC lookups?
A registered agent is a designated person or entity with a physical Connecticut address responsible for receiving official legal and government correspondence for the LLC. LLC lookups confirm their details and the LLC's compliance.
How often is the Connecticut Secretary of State's business database updated?
The database is generally updated regularly, but there might be a slight delay between filings and their appearance online. For time-sensitive matters, direct contact with the Secretary of State's office might be necessary.
